Hi everyone

I have 3 DC aged 7-13 and we are planning to visit Antalya later on in the year. They really want to stay at Land of Legends hotel which looks amazing but after reading recent reviews online it has put me off. The hotel is All Inclusive and we would be staying for only 3 nights. However, recent reviews state that the AI concept basically just includes breakfast and dinner with very limited options for lunch and daytime snacks. There are also extra charges for fresh orange juice and coffee and at the theme park you are only allowed free water, you have to pay extra for ice cream and slushes (which are extortionately priced) etc.

The hotel itself looks really nice and the kids would love it but it is very expensive and at the top end of our budget. I am worried that all these extra costs will soon add up.

I'm now considering if we should stay at another hotel nearby and just visit the land of legends theme park one day from early morning until late at night. This option would save us about £1k.

I'm not sure what I should do? If anyone's been before I would love to hear your thoughts. We can fortunately afford both options but I just find it ridiculous that an AI hotel would have all these extra charges.

Hi, so we stayed at Land of Legends last year, highly recommend it, we didn't pay for alcoholic drinks in the onsite pub and in the hotel including milkshake bar and ice creams. There are lunch options in the theme park a self service buffet style option which we found really good, including drinks also. The hotel is amazing free sweet display in reception which you help yourself too. Themed rooms excellent for kids and you can also catch the daily shuttle to the sister hotel in Balek which is on the beach and total luxury. All food and drinks included here too. The only thing I would say is if you like evening entertainment there is non at Land of Legends apart from nightly parade which, once you've seen it once you wouldn't really want to see again. There are some excellent shops around the complex and restaurants if you don't want to eat in the hotel. If I'm honest I think I'd go for the luxury Balek hotel which has a reciprocal arrangement with Land of Legends to catch dally shuttle and use the theme parks. We found 'On the Beach' to have the best deals for these hotels rather than Jet 2, Tui etc. Good luck with your choice. 👍

I'm not sure of the price difference but the sister hotel is Rixos premium Balek, which gives you entry to Land of Legends and free shuttle daily. I think if its luxury your after I'd stay here, however if its experience your after then Land of Legends is better. :)
